2 in 5 adolescents in Australia will experience a mental health problem in any given year. That means that every person is likely to know someone who is experiencing a mental health problem, whether that is a family member, a friend or colleague.
We need more mental health literacy and support skills in our churches and community to detect and provide early intervention to those experiencing mental health problems.
This is where Youth Mental Health First Aid training can help.
Youth Mental Health First Aid is a skills based, early-intervention training program that mobilise and empower communities by equipping people with the knowledge and confidence to recognise, connect and respond to someone experiencing a mental health problem or mental health crisis.
